What is Reddit SEO? Guide to Ranking Reddit Posts on Google

Article credentials
Author: Krupin Bogdan, Publication date: Jul 31, 2025

In recent years, Reddit has emerged as a surprising powerhouse in Google search results. The platform’s user-driven discussions are now frequently appearing at the top of search engine results pages (SERPs), often outranking traditional websites for many queries. In fact, one analysis found a 1,328% increase in Google search visibility for Reddit between mid-2023 and early 2024. This dramatic surge – which catapulted Reddit into the top tier of the most visible sites on Google – has given rise to the concept of “Reddit SEO.” In this article, we’ll explain what Reddit SEO means, how to do it, and the main tactics and benefits behind leveraging Reddit to boost your search rankings.

Reddit SEO

What is Reddit SEO?

Reddit SEO refers to the practice of using content on Reddit (the popular community discussion platform) to rank highly on Google and other search engines. In other words, it’s about optimizing Reddit posts or threads so that they appear prominently in search results for specific keywords or questions. This strategy takes advantage of Reddit’s huge domain authority and the current search algorithms’ preference for authentic, user-generated content. Marketers and small businesses are finding that by creating strategic Reddit content, they can “own high-ranking real estate in the SERPs, drive referral traffic to [their] website, and build credibility and trust in [their] industry”. 
Reddit SEO essentially treats Reddit as an extension of your SEO toolkit. Rather than relying solely on your own website to rank, you create valuable posts or discussions on Reddit that Google will index and rank. Google often favors Reddit threads for queries seeking advice, experiences, or niche knowledge because Reddit is “one of Google’s favorite sources for user-generated content.” As one expert observes, “time and time again, Reddit threads dominate the SERPs for high-value keywords, driving traffic and building authority in a way few platforms can replicate.”
In short, Reddit SEO is about meeting your audience where they already gather (on Reddit) and capturing search traffic by piggybacking on Reddit’s prominence in search results.

Why Do Reddit Posts Rank So Well on Google?

Several factors explain why Reddit content is ranking so well on Google lately:

Google’s Algorithm Favors Community Discussions

In 2023, Google’s Helpful Content Update and other changes signaled a shift toward valuing first-hand, people-driven content. Google has started to favor “responses from real humans in the form of discussions and forums” because these often provide the authentic, experience-based answers users seek. Reddit, being a massive collection of human conversations, fits this need perfectly. As a result, “Google regularly indexes Reddit threads because they offer value that matches search intent” – when someone searches a question, chances are a Reddit thread with real user answers might be a top result. This focus on user-generated content has rewarded Reddit with significantly higher rankings since late 2023

Reddit’s Domain Authority and Data Partnership

Reddit’s sheer size and authority on the web also play a role. By mid-2024, Reddit became one of the top 5 most visible domains in Google’s U.S. organic search rankings, even outranking major platforms like Facebook and Instagram for search visibility. Part of this surge coincided with a $60 million content licensing deal Google signed with Reddit in 2023 (allowing Google to use Reddit data to train its AI models). Google officially denies that this partnership involved any direct boost for Reddit in search rankings, stating “Our agreement with Reddit absolutely did not include ranking its content higher on Search.” Nonetheless, many observers believe Google’s algorithm has been tweaked to feature more forum and discussion content over polished corporate content. In other words, Google wants to show people content “verified by real users, and no site does that better than Reddit.”

Fast Indexing and User Engagement

Another reason Reddit posts perform well is the speed at which they get indexed and the engagement signals they carry. Reddit’s constantly fresh content gets crawled by Google very quickly. A notable case in the SEO community demonstrated that a brand-new Reddit post could appear on Google’s first page within minutes of being published. Google SERP showing a newly posted Reddit thread (“Google SGE Review”) appearing in the top results under the "Discussions and forums" section. A Reddit user famously observed that “it only takes few minutes... for a post on Reddit to appear in the top ten results of Google with keywords related to the post’s title”. In one experiment, a Reddit thread titled “Google SGE Review” was indexed and ranked 8th on Google within 5 minutes of posting, and climbed to #3 in the results a week later. This rapid indexing and ranking is practically unheard of for a brand-new page on a typical website. It suggests that Google highly trusts Reddit as a source, likely due to Reddit’s high domain authority and the rich user interaction (upvotes, comments) that signals content quality. The community engagement on a popular Reddit thread (e.g. upvote counts, discussion depth) may further help it stand out as a relevant result, keeping it ranked highly.

Outranking Traditional Websites

Reddit’s SEO strength is so significant that in many cases Reddit threads are now outranking established websites, even for competitive, high-intent keywords. For example, in the software space, Reddit has started outperforming major review sites for certain searches. One striking case is the query “Trello alternative” (a popular search by users looking for alternatives to the Trello software). A series of Reddit discussions ranks as the #1 result on Google for this term, beating out a polished, content-rich article from Zapier’s blog that specifically lists Trello alternatives.
Google search results for “Trello alternative,” showing a Reddit thread ranking #1 above an article on Zapier’s website. Despite being informal user-generated content, the Reddit thread (which compiles real users’ experiences with various Trello alternatives) manages to draw roughly 4× more monthly organic traffic from Google than Zapier’s professionally-written page. This example illustrates how Reddit SEO can capture search visibility even against well-optimized content on authoritative sites. Google recognizes that the Reddit thread’s collective wisdom and authenticity is highly relevant to what searchers want – in this case, real opinions on Trello alternatives – and rewards it with the top ranking. For businesses and SEO professionals, this trend means that ignoring Reddit is no longer an option if competitors’ Reddit threads are stealing the spotlight on valuable search terms.

Benefits of Reddit SEO

Why should marketers and businesses care about Reddit SEO? Here are the key benefits of leveraging Reddit to boost your search presence

Higher Search Rankings & “Second-Hand” Traffic

Using Reddit can be a case of “if you can’t beat them, join them.” Rather than letting an unrelated Reddit thread outrank you, you become the Reddit result at the top of Google. By posting on Reddit with the right keywords, you can occupy prime SERP real estate and siphon traffic from Google. In some cases, you might even hold multiple spots (your website and a Reddit post) on the first page of results, increasing your visibility. This essentially turns Google’s love of Reddit to your advantage, sending “second-hand” organic traffic from the Reddit post to you or your website.

Improved Brand Awareness

An active, helpful presence on Reddit can significantly boost your brand visibility and credibility. When your contributions on Reddit are upvoted and seen by thousands of readers (through Google or within Reddit), it positions you or your business as a knowledgeable authority. Over time, maintaining a strong reputation on relevant subreddits can make you a recognized name (a thought leader) in your niche, which can spill over into greater awareness and trust for your brand outside of Reddit as well.

Better Customer Engagement

Reddit offers a chance to engage directly with a community of potential customers or enthusiasts in a meaningful, two-way conversation. This is great for customer engagement and feedback. You can answer questions, solve problems, or even host AMA (Ask Me Anything) discussions to interact with users. Such interactions are “meaningful and personal” in ways that typical social media often isn’t. By helping people on Reddit, you build goodwill and gather unfiltered insights from your audience. This not only improves customer satisfaction but can inform your marketing and product decisions.

Content Promotion & Traffic Generation

Reddit can serve as a powerful content promotion channel. If you share a valuable blog post, video, or resource on Reddit (in accordance with subreddit rules) and it gets upvoted, it can drive substantial referral traffic to your site. Even without posting links, simply creating a highly upvoted informational post on Reddit can indirectly lead users to discover your brand or seek out your website. Essentially, Reddit can amplify your content marketing: popular Reddit posts often get seen by thousands, and some may gain media attention or get shared elsewhere, extending the reach of your content.

Reaching Niche Audiences

Reddit is famously divided into countless communities (subreddits) for virtually every topic and interest imaginable – from broad topics like finance or health to extremely niche hobbies. This allows you to target specific audiences with precision. By contributing to niche subreddits related to your field, you ensure your message is seen by the right people – those who are already interested in or need information on that topic. This highly targeted exposure can drive very qualified traffic and leads. It also maximizes the ROI of your content since you’re putting it in front of users most likely to care. (Note: One thing Reddit SEO won’t directly do is boost your site’s backlink profile, since most Reddit links are nofollow, meaning they don’t pass link authority. However, the indirect benefits of traffic, brand exposure, and user engagement often outweigh that limitation.)

How to Do Reddit SEO: Key Tactics and Steps

Even though Reddit SEO is a goldmine of opportunity, you can’t approach it the same way as traditional SEO. Succeeding on Reddit requires a blend of SEO strategy and community savvy. Here is a step-by-step strategy to leverage Reddit for search rankings:

Create a Reddit Account (and Build Trust)

If you plan to use Reddit for SEO, start by creating an account (or using your existing Reddit account) that represents you or your business. It’s often a good idea to have a username that aligns with your brand for credibility. Fill out your profile bio with a human touch (not just a sales pitch) and include a link to your website if appropriate. 
Tip: Don’t jump straight into posting your content. New accounts with no history can be viewed suspiciously or flagged as spam. Take some time to build trust by commenting and contributing in various subreddits genuinely before you start your own posts. A history of good participation will make people more receptive when you eventually share something related to your business.

Research and Join Relevant Subreddits

Identify the subreddits that are relevant to your industry, product, or the topics in which you want to be an authority. With over 3.4 million subreddits (and ~138,000 active ones) on Reddit, there’s likely a community (or several) that match your niche. Use the Reddit search bar or tools like RedditMetrics to find these communities. Join both large and small subreddits: larger subreddits have more visibility but also more competition and stricter rules, while smaller niche subreddits might give you a more engaged audience with easier opportunities to stand out. Observe each community’s rules and culture before posting. Spend time to see what people ask about, what type of content gets upvoted, and what the norms are. This will help you tailor your contributions appropriately.

Conduct Keyword Research (Reddit-Focused)

Treat Reddit as a search engine when formulating your content ideas. Find out what keywords or questions in your niche tend to bring up Reddit threads on Google. There are a few ways to do this:
● Use SEO tools: Tools like SE Ranking, Ahrefs, SEMrush, or Ubersuggest can show you keywords where reddit.com ranks in Google’s top results. For example, you might discover that “best [product] for [use case] reddit” or “[Your industry] tips reddit” are common search queries where Reddit appears.
● Google manually: Simply search on Google for your topic and add “reddit” to the query (e.g. “home brewing equipment reddit”). See what threads already rank – these are clues to what Google is surfacing. This can also reveal popular subreddits in your space and the exact phrasing users use to ask questions.
● Within Reddit: Use Reddit’s own search to find posts or questions with your keywords. Pay attention to the language people use when asking for help or recommendations – those natural language long-tail queries are gold for SEO. For instance, if people often post “What is the best way to…?” or “Has anyone tried…?”, those phrases could be targeted in your post title to match search intent. 
By doing this research, you’ll compile a list of long-tail keywords and common questions that you can create Reddit posts around. Reddit is a “treasure trove of long-tail keywords” – focusing on these specific, low-competition queries can make it easier for your Reddit content to hit the top of Google results.

Craft High-Quality, Keyword-Optimized Posts

Now that you know what to target, start creating Reddit posts that directly address those questions or topics. Make your post title count – a clear, descriptive title that includes the core keywords will not only attract Reddit users but also serve as the title Google sees. (Google often uses the Reddit post title in search listings, so include the question or keywords naturally there.) In the body of your post, provide valuable, in-depth content. This could be a how-to guide, a personal experience or case study, a detailed answer, or a list of tips – whatever format best suits the topic. The key is to be truly helpful and informative. Incorporate your target keywords and related terms in the text, but do so naturally (no keyword stuffing). The content should stand on its own as useful to a human reader. For example, if the query is “How do I improve my credit score? (Reddit)”, consider writing a detailed post on r/personalfinance outlining steps you took to boost your credit, perhaps referencing sources or personal results. A high-quality, evergreen post that others will upvote has a better chance of being indexed by Google and remaining visible over time.

Engage with the Community (Don’t Just Post and Leave)

Posting your content is only half the battle – active engagement is what amplifies its SEO potential. After you post, be ready to monitor comments and respond to questions or feedback. A post that turns into a lively discussion with lots of comments will send positive signals (both to the Reddit algorithm and arguably to Google’s perception of content quality). Moreover, being responsive builds your reputation in the community. Make sure to follow up if people ask for clarification or share their own perspectives. This not only boosts the post’s visibility on Reddit via upvotes, but the extended discussion could enrich the content (with more keywords and relevant info) for Google to index. Crucially, always abide by subreddit rules and etiquette during these interactions – avoid coming across as overly promotional or you risk getting downvoted or moderated. Remember, Redditors value authentic contributions. As one guide put it, “you have to give a lot before you can get” when it comes to Reddit engagement. So participate in others’ threads too: upvote and comment on related posts, and establish yourself as a helpful community member. This groundwork pays off when you later share your own content.

Be Consistent and Patient

Success with Reddit SEO doesn’t usually happen overnight (even if posts can rank overnight!). Make Reddit a sustained part of your strategy. Consider developing a content calendar for Reddit just as you might for your blog or social media. Plan a regular cadence of contributions – for instance, posting a high-value thread once a week or a few times a month, and filling the gaps with smaller comments or interactions daily. Consistency helps you learn what works and builds your profile’s authority. Also, try posting at times when your target subreddit is most active to get more engagement. As you post consistently, pay attention to what gets upvoted or indexed by Google and iterate on that. Quality is more important than quantity, though. One great, detailed post that gets lots of upvotes is far more valuable than ten low-effort posts. So, aim to spark conversations and provide unique insights – content that earns upvotes will not only perform well on Reddit, but “the more popular you are on Reddit, the higher your chance of ranking in Google.”

Monitor Your Results and Optimize

Like any SEO effort, you should track how your Reddit content is performing and adjust accordingly. Use Google Analytics or other analytics tools to see if you’re getting traffic from Reddit (both direct and via Google). You can also simply Google the keywords you targeted periodically to see if your Reddit post is showing up and how high. If certain posts are ranking and bringing in visitors, analyze why – is it the topic, the way it was written, the subreddit choice? Use that insight to inform future posts. Conversely, if some attempt didn’t gain traction (no upvotes, no ranking), revisit your approach: maybe the content wasn’t a fit for that community or the question was too broad. Over time, you’ll get better at understanding the intersection of Reddit trends and SEO opportunities. Some marketers even keep a spreadsheet of Reddit posts they’ve made, recording the upvote count, comments, and any traffic or rankings, to identify patterns. By continuously optimizing – posting more of what works and less of what doesn’t – you’ll sharpen your Reddit SEO results. (Advanced tip: If a particular Reddit post does exceptionally well within Reddit, you might consider giving it an extra push. For example, some businesses will promote a high-performing Reddit post via Reddit’s advertising platform to expose it to more people. This can generate even more engagement and longevity for the post. While this is a paid tactic outside pure SEO, it can indirectly help the post stay active and maintain its Google ranking by keeping the engagement high. Use this carefully and only on posts that have proven their value to the community first.)

Best Practices and Tips from SEO Experts

Because Reddit is a unique ecosystem, traditional SEO tactics alone won’t guarantee success. Here are some best practices – frequently emphasized by Reddit veterans and SEO experts – to help your Reddit SEO strategy succeed:

Be Authentic and Helpful

Don’t treat Reddit as simply a place to drop links or ads. Users will quickly sniff out self-promotion and punish it with downvotes or bans. Instead, focus on genuinely helping people. Answer questions, share useful insights, and provide value without expecting anything in return. Building goodwill in the community is essential before you try to leverage it for traffic. In the long run, a reputation for helpfulness will make anything you post more trusted (and upvoted) by the community.

Respect Subreddit Rules and Culture

Every subreddit has its own set of rules and norms. Some don’t allow any links; some disallow promotion; some prefer certain post formats (e.g. text only). Always read the rules (usually listed in the sidebar or automod sticky) and observe the culture before posting. If you violate rules – even unintentionally – your content can be removed and you might get banned, which not only kills your SEO effort but can harm your brand image. Also, what flies in one subreddit might fail in another, so tailor your tone and approach to each community.

Build Trust Before Promotion

It’s usually a bad idea to join Reddit and immediately start posting your own links or articles. Seasoned Redditors will check your profile, and if they see only self-promotional activity, they’ll be skeptical. Spend time building credibility by contributing to discussions, upvoting others’ good content, and basically being a part of the community. After you’ve established some trust (your account is older, has some karma, and people recognize you), then introducing your own content or perspectives is more acceptable. Even then, do it sparingly. A good rule of thumb is the “80/20 rule” – 80% community engagement, 20% your own content.

Be Transparent About Your Identity

If you do share your own content or mention your product, be honest about your affiliation. For example, if you’re answering a question and you link to your blog for more details, you might add “(I wrote this article to address a similar question…)”. Transparency goes a long way on Reddit. People don’t mind you sharing your expertise or even your product as long as you’re upfront and it genuinely helps. Disguising marketing as “organic” posts can backfire if discovered. It’s better to be a respected member of the community who happens to have a business, than to pretend to be an unbiased consumer while plugging your own service.

Learn and Adapt

The world of Reddit (and Google) is always evolving. Keep an eye on which Reddit threads are showing up in Google results related to your field. Analyze them – why are they ranking? Is it the number of upvotes, the keywords in the title, the freshness? Also follow SEO news; for instance, changes in Google’s algorithm or new features (like the “Discussions & forums” section that highlights Reddit) can impact your strategy. Some SEO professionals track Reddit’s SEO impact as a new “metric” to consider. If you stay agile and adjust your tactics based on what’s working right now, you’ll remain ahead of the curve. As one agency advises, “balance traditional SEO practices with community engagement and content relevance” to capture the best of both worlds.

Conclusion

Reddit SEO has quickly become one of the most intriguing new frontiers in digital marketing. It enables SEO professionals, small businesses, and marketers to tap into the massive authority and reach of Reddit to get their content in front of searchers in a way that wasn’t possible a few years ago. The main tactics boil down to understanding what your audience is searching for, and then meeting them with authentic, useful content on Reddit that Google will proudly put on page one. It’s a strategy that rewards creativity, honesty, and community-minded thinking over the old formula of just optimizing a blog post and hoping for the best. In summary, Reddit SEO isn’t a shortcut or loophole – it’s an adaptation to the changing search landscape. As one expert put it, “Reddit SEO is more than just a growth hack — it’s a strategy for building visibility, authority, and trust in the places your audience already turns to for answers.”
By embracing this approach, you can expand your reach, drive highly targeted traffic, and strengthen your brand’s credibility. Just as importantly, you’ll be aligning your SEO strategy with what Google currently values: real, user-first content. Marketers who integrate Reddit into their SEO plans are finding success, and those who ignore it risk losing ground as forums and community voices command more of the SERP spotlight. In the ever-evolving world of search, Reddit SEO is a prime example of how thinking outside the box (and outside your own website) can yield high-quality results. 

Article sources: The insights and examples above were informed by recent analyses and expert observations on Reddit’s role in SEO, including data on Reddit’s surge in Google visibility, case studies of Reddit threads outranking traditional websites, and commentary from search experts on why Google is surfacing more Reddit content. Notable contributions from SEO professionals like Ross Simmonds and studies by Amsive’s team helped shape the understanding of Reddit SEO and its best practices.

Illustration

About the Author:

Bogdan Krupin: Experienced marketing professional with a proven track record in conducting comprehensive marketing research and implementing strategic project promotion systems.

With a deep understanding of how search engines and language models interpret, prioritize, and present information, Bogdan specializes in optimizing content and brand positioning across both traditional and AI-powered platforms like Google AI Overviews, ChatGPT, Perplexity, and more.